Output 58395773307d29d72043ef121c35b93166088df3d5f958f4b8facaa6976e61a6:188

value
1079467
script pubkey
OP_0 OP_PUSHBYTES_20 cc4f424469427d0b7a154bbd62b7f0196752fcde
address
bc1qe385y3rfgf7sk7s4fw7k9dlsr9n49lx703ekx2
transaction
58395773307d29d72043ef121c35b93166088df3d5f958f4b8facaa6976e61a6